By Kelly Meeuwsen and Arielle Vu Advocacy Project Health Services

 Creating Valentines Day card’s to help elderly people at Rosewood feel special on that special day.  Helps mental health improve  Creating about 180 cards.  Each individually designed with individual messages.

 Rosewood Assisted Living and Retirement Home.  Rosewood Park 2405 Southeast Century Blvd Hillsboro, OR  About 184 residents at the home currently.

 Gathered supplies, materials, information regarding residents and home.  Made a display board in Mrs. Hullinger’s room to show how to create different types of cards. Searched for ideas and example cards to create via internet and Pinterest!

 The cards will be made starting this week and throughout next week by Mrs. Hullinger’s art students, peers, students, and whoever else that wants to!  Kelly and Arielle will begin to write messages on them once the cards start coming in  The cards will be delivered with Mrs. Toth on Feb. 11 th
